### Step 4: Localize date formats

Before you ship the Quillmere locale pack, double-check that date formats render per-region — the Veldane rollout taught us that hardcoded month-day ordering bites hard. Run the locale smoke suite and eyeball the sample invoices for at least three regions. Once everything looks sane, package the pack with the bundler. The deploy gateway rejects unsigned locale packs outright, so sign the artifact with the on-call deploy key, which is provided below.

deploy key for fadup-hadug: bky6_Zp89hs

## Authentication

Failed exports from Cartonly retry up to five times with exponential backoff. Plugin authors must attach a bearer token to every retry attempt; the retry queue does not inherit credentials from the original request. Expired tokens cause silent drops, so refresh before requeueing. Test retries in sandbox using the token below.

login token, tagef-tagep: eyJhbGciOiJIUzI1NiIsInR5cCI6IkpXVCJ9.eyJzdWIiOiIBXyeYEoalzIn0.6TI7VhOJMHm9

## Building Access — Spares Room (Hullbrook Annex)

Contractors: the spare hardware room is down the east corridor on the ground floor, third door on the left. Sign in at the front desk first and grab a visitor lanyard. Anything you take out, jot it in the blue logbook — yes, even the little stuff. The door self-locks, so don't wedge it. To get in, punch in the code below.

staff pass of hagug-taguf = bdg-HJ-9

## v3.8.1 — Key rotation

Rotated the signing key for Pairloom releases while chasing those nasty GC pauses in the matching service. Short version: old gen was ballooning under the candidate cache, pauses hit 2.4s at peak. Bumped heap regions and capped the cache — pauses now under 200ms. Future maintainers: don't raise the cache limit without re-profiling. New releases must be verified against the key below.

release key, kajeg-yawif: bky6_axksxH